The DW7028 extension supports is designed to work with DEWALT DW723, DWX723, and DWX724 miter saw stands. It provides a stiffer extension surface to hold longer boards steady during cuts, reducing wobble at the workpiece end. With adjustable height ranging from 21 inches to 37 inches, it helps users align the extension with uneven floors or different bench heights, improving accuracy and ergonomics. The extension’s compatibility and adjustable height make it a versatile upgrade for professional shops and serious DIY setups.

Buying Guide: Key Considerations for Miter Saw Stand Extensions and Supports

  • Compatibility: Verify the extension or stop fits your specific miter saw stand model (e.g., DEWALT DW723, DWX723, DWX724) or any universal fit. Compatibility reduces setup time and enhances stability.
  • Material support width: Wider supports (around 15 inches) accommodate larger stock, improving accuracy on wider boards and reducing overhang issues.
  • Height adjustability: Look for adjustable heights to align with your stand and saw table. Proper alignment reduces user fatigue and improves cut consistency on uneven floors.
  • Stop mechanisms: Flip-up or removable stops enable quick conversions from support to cut-stop configurations, speeding repetitive cuts while securing workpieces.
  • Roller vs. rail-based supports: Roller stands provide smooth feeding for long pieces, while rail-based supports offer rigid, fixed surfaces. Your choice depends on project length, stock type, and preferred workflow.
  • Portability and storage: Collapsible or foldable designs save space in small shops and trucks. Consider weight, latch quality, and how easily the unit stores when not in use.
  • Durability: Look for steel frames and corrosion-resistant finishes for longevity in workshop environments and outdoor job sites.
  • Maximum load: Check load ratings to ensure the stand can handle the heaviest pieces you plan to cut. Exceeding capacity can compromise safety and accuracy.
  • Finish and ergonomics: Smooth edges, easy grip handles, and secure locking mechanisms contribute to safer operation and faster setup.

Purchasing decisions should balance compatibility, stock sizes, and the type of support your typical cuts require. For controlled, repeatable cuts with long stock, a combination of a sturdy extension and a roller support often yields the best results. Understanding the range of extension heights and stop configurations helps tailor a setup that minimizes repositioning and maximizes accuracy across various projects.
